.Sh NAME
|
|
.Nm vmstat
|
|
.Nd report statistics about kernel activities
|
|
.Sh SYNOPSIS
|
|
.Nm vmstat
|
|
.Op Fl fimstvz
|
|
.Nm vmstat
|
|
.Op Fl c Ar count
|
|
.Op Fl M Ar core
|
|
.Op Fl N Ar system
|
|
.Op Fl w Ar wait
|
|
.Op Ar disk ...
|
|
.Sh DESCRIPTION
|
|
.Nm
|
|
reports certain kernel statistics kept about process, virtual memory,
|
|
disk, trap, and CPU activity.
|
|
The default behavior is to print a one-line summary of these statistics.
|
|
The
|
|
.Fl c
|
|
and
|
|
.Fl w
|
|
flags may be used to continually report summaries.
|
|
.Pp
|
|
The options are as follows:
|
|
.Bl -tag -width Ds
|
|
.It Fl c Ar count
|
|
Repeat the display
|
|
.Ar count
|
|
times.
|
|
The first display is for the time since a reboot and each subsequent report
|
|
is for the time period since the last display.
|
|
If no
|
|
.Ar wait
|
|
interval is specified, the default is 1 second.
|
|
.It Fl f
|
|
Report on the number of
|
|
.Xr fork 2 ,
|
|
.Xr __tfork 3 ,
|
|
and
|
|
.Xr vfork 2
|
|
system calls as well as kernel thread creations since system startup,
|
|
and the number of pages of virtual memory involved in each.
|
|
.It Fl i
|
|
Report on the number of interrupts taken by each device since system
|
|
startup.
|
|
.It Fl M Ar core
|
|
Extract values associated with the name list from the specified core
|
|
instead of the running kernel.
|
|
.It Fl m
|
|
Report on the usage of kernel dynamic memory listed first by size of
|
|
allocation and then by type of usage.
|
|
.It Fl N Ar system
|
|
Extract the name list from the specified system instead of the running kernel.
|
|
.It Fl s
|
|
Display the contents of the
|
|
.Va uvmexp
|
|
structure (see
|
|
.Xr uvm_init 9 ) ,
|
|
giving the total number of several kinds of paging related
|
|
events which have occurred since system startup.
|
|
.It Fl t
|
|
Report on the number of page in and page reclaims since system startup,
|
|
and the amount of time required by each.
|
|
.It Fl v
|
|
Print more verbose information.
|
|
.It Fl w Ar wait
|
|
Pause
|
|
.Ar wait
|
|
seconds between each display.
|
|
If no repeat
|
|
.Ar count
|
|
is specified, the default is infinity.
|
|
.It Fl z
|
|
When used with
|
|
.Fl i ,
|
|
also list devices which have not yet generated an interrupt.
|
|
.El

.Pp
|
|
By default,
|
|
.Nm
|
|
displays the following information just once:
|
|
.Bl -tag -width Ds
|
|
.It Li procs
|
|
Information about the numbers of processes in various states.
|
|
.Pp
|
|
.Bl -tag -width 4n -compact
|
|
.It Li r
|
|
in run queue
|
|
.It Li s
|
|
sleeping
|
|
.El
|
|
.It Li memory
|
|
Information about the usage of virtual and real memory.
|
|
.Pp
|
|
.Bl -tag -width 4n -compact
|
|
.It Li avm
|
|
active virtual pages
|
|
.It Li fre
|
|
size of the free list
|
|
.El
|
|
.It Li page
|
|
Information about page faults and paging activity.
|
|
These are averaged each five seconds, and given in units per second.
|
|
.Pp
|
|
.Bl -tag -width 4n -compact
|
|
.It Li flt
|
|
page faults
|
|
.It Li re
|
|
page reclaims (simulating reference bits)
|
|
.It Li pi
|
|
pages paged in
|
|
.It Li po
|
|
pages paged out
|
|
.It Li fr
|
|
pages freed
|
|
.It Li sr
|
|
pages scanned by clock algorithm
|
|
.El
|
|
.It Li disks
|
|
Disk transfers per second.
|
|
Typically paging will be split across the available drives.
|
|
The header of the field is the first character of the disk name and
|
|
the unit number.
|
|
If more than two disk drives are configured in the system,
|
|
.Nm
|
|
displays only the first two drives.
|
|
To force
|
|
.Nm
|
|
to display specific drives, their names may be supplied on the command line.
|
|
.It Li traps
|
|
Trap/interrupt rate averages per second over last 5 seconds.
|
|
.Pp
|
|
.Bl -tag -width 4n -compact
|
|
.It Li int
|
|
device interrupts per interval (including clock interrupts)
|
|
.It Li sys
|
|
system calls per interval
|
|
.It Li cs
|
|
CPU context switch rate (switches/interval)
|
|
.El
|
|
.It Li cpu
|
|
Breakdown of percentage usage of CPU time.
|
|
.Pp
|
|
.Bl -tag -width 4n -compact
|
|
.It Li us
|
|
user time for normal and low priority processes
|
|
.It Li sy
|
|
system time
|
|
.It Li id
|
|
CPU idle
|
|
.El
|
|
.El

.Sh EXAMPLES
|
|
The command
|
|
.Ic vmstat -w 5
|
|
will print what the system is doing every five
|
|
seconds; this is a good choice of printing interval since this is how often
|
|
some of the statistics are sampled in the system.
|
|
Others vary every second and running the output for a while will make it
|
|
apparent which are recomputed every second.
